Alexander Krylov is a scholar working on Ecology, Global and Planetary Change and Environmental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Alexander Krylov has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 838 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Ecology, 10 papers in Global and Planetary Change and 8 papers in Environmental Engineering. Recurrent topics in Alexander Krylov’s work include Remote Sensing in Agriculture (8 papers), Remote Sensing and LiDAR Applications (8 papers) and Land Use and Ecosystem Services (6 papers). Alexander Krylov is often cited by papers focused on Remote Sensing in Agriculture (8 papers), Remote Sensing and LiDAR Applications (8 papers) and Land Use and Ecosystem Services (6 papers). Alexander Krylov collaborates with scholars based in United States, Russia and Mongolia. Alexander Krylov's co-authors include Peter Potapov, Matthew C. Hansen, Alexandra Tyukavina, Svetlana Turubanova, Stephen V. Stehman, Bernard Adusei, Carlos M. Di Bella, Xiao‐Peng Song, Ahmad Khan and Tatiana Loboda and has published in prestigious journals such as Remote Sensing of Environment, Remote Sensing and Environmental Research Letters.
